About converting pay

This calculator converts an hourly wage into an annual salary and back again, using your hours per week and weeks per year. It shows your pay yearly, monthly, weekly, daily and hourly, so you can compare a job offer, a contract rate or a raise on a like-for-like basis. Figures are gross (before tax).

How it is calculated

Annual pay = hourly rate × hours per week × weeks per year. To go the other way, the salary is divided by the total hours worked. Adjust the weeks per year to account for unpaid time off.

Gross figures

These are before tax and deductions; your take-home pay will be lower depending on where you live and your tax situation.

Frequently asked questions

How do I convert hourly to salary?
Multiply your hourly rate by hours per week and weeks per year — the tool does it instantly.
How do I convert salary to hourly?
Divide the annual salary by the total hours worked in a year.
Are these figures before or after tax?
Before tax (gross); take-home pay will be lower.
How many weeks should I use?
52 for full pay, or fewer to account for unpaid leave.
What hours per week are standard?
Full-time is often 40, but enter your actual hours.
